Summary : Provides YubiKey based strong two-factor user authentication capabilities
Description :
YubiKey is a secure method for logging into many websites using a
cryptographically secure USB token. It does not require special
software, and since it does not generate the same OTP (One Time
Password) more than once, nothing is shared among associated sites.
Users can assign one or more YubiKeys to an existing account, and
log in using a YubiKey. This offers additional security to the users
even over insecure connections.
